About The Company

TeamSnap is a leading sports and communication platform dedicated to simplifying youth sports management and enhancing the experience for players, coaches, and organizers alike. With a mission rooted in connecting the world through sports, TeamSnap strives to make sports organization seamless, engaging, and accessible. Recognized for its innovative approach and vibrant company culture, TeamSnap has been honored on Outside Magazine's list of "Best Places to Work" and Built In's "100 Best Remote-First Places to Work." The company prides itself on fostering an environment where big ideas are encouraged, egos are kept tiny, and employees are empowered to make a meaningful impact in a fully remote setting.

About The Role

We are seeking a highly experienced Staff Frontend Web Application Engineer to join our fully distributed engineering team. This pivotal role involves designing, developing, and optimizing scalable, high-performance web applications that serve millions of users worldwide. You will work closely with product, design, backend, mobile, and QA teams to create intuitive, accessible, and responsive user interfaces for our sports management platform. Leveraging your expertise in TypeScript and React, you will help shape our frontend architecture, improve code quality, and drive innovation through emerging technologies. Your leadership will also be instrumental in mentoring team members, refining development practices, and implementing best-in-class testing and deployment workflows to ensure reliability and excellence across our web applications.

Qualifications

  • 8+ years of experience building production-scale web applications with React and advanced TypeScript
  • 2+ years in a Staff/Tech-Lead role, guiding frontend architecture, standards, and mentoring senior engineers
  • Proven expertise in integrating RESTful APIs and managing complex UI states using Context API, Redux, Zustand, or similar
  • Hands-on experience developing and evolving component libraries or design systems with a focus on responsive, mobile-first design, design tokens, and theming
  • Strong understanding of modern front-end practices, including component-driven architecture, lazy loading, caching strategies, and performance optimization
  • Experience with automated testing frameworks for unit, snapshot, and end-to-end testing, along with CI/CD pipeline configuration
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ams to define APIs, specify data contracts, and handle asynchronous UI states
  • Excellent interpersonal skills, with a proven ability to mentor, influence, and communicate technical concepts to diverse audiences
  • Familiarity with performance profiling tools such as Lighthouse and Web Vitals, and caching/CDN strategies
  • Experience leveraging AI tools, code-generation assistants, or large language models to enhance development workflows

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and optimize high-performance TypeScript and React single-page applications that support complex sports-organization workflows
  • Collaborate with product and design teams to extend and maintain a reusable, accessible, and scalable design system
  • Implement modern front-end best practices, including type safety, component-driven architecture, responsiveness, and performance enhancements
  • Partner with backend, mobile, QA, and product teams to define and refine APIs, ensuring seamless integration and data consistency
  • Mentor and coach team members through code reviews, pair programming, and leading initiatives such as web guilds to elevate engineering practices
  • Maintain application reliability by writing comprehensive unit, integration, and end-to-end tests, and managing deployment pipelines
  • Lead projects focused on improving code quality, build performance, testing infrastructure, and CI/CD workflows to streamline development cycles
  • Evaluate and adopt emerging web technologies and AI-driven tools to enhance productivity and product quality
  • Continuously explore new trends and innovations in web development, making data-driven recommendations for future enhancements
